Today I have a review of Perfect Prey by Helen Fields. I was super excited for this book as Perfect Remains was my top read of 2017 so far….
Kelly xox

Book Jacket
Welcome to Edinburgh. Murder capital of Europe.
In the middle of a rock festival, a charity worker is sliced across the stomach. He dies minutes later. In a crowd of thousands, no one saw his attacker.
The following week, the body of a primary school teacher is found in a dumpster in an Edinburgh alley, strangled with her own woollen scarf.
D.I. Ava Turner and D.I. Luc Callanach have no leads and no motive – until around the city, graffitied on buildings, words appear describing each victim.
It’s only when they realise the words are being written before rather than after the murders, that they understand the killer is announcing his next victim…and the more innocent the better.
My Review
My expectations for book two Perfect Prey were so high. Perfect Remains had smacked me around the head and then nestled into my consciousness forever. I received my ARC from Avon Books UK and I dived in.
Firstly I love the cover, it gives nothing away. Which I find is very important, to me anyway. The bright red of the blood catches your eye.
Starting on chapter one, I was greeted by the handsome D.I. Luc Callanach and the straight talking D.I. Ava Turner. It was truly AWESOME to be on an adventure (all be it bloody gritty and gruesome) again with them. Callanach has to be one of my favourite literary characters ever, he has such a strong presence even on paper.
Helen Fields has done it again if I thought Perfect Remains was filled with the most heinous murders and memorable crime scenes, I was mistaken, that was just a wee taste of the mind bending, stomach churning murders that Helen Fields has up her sleeves. When I started the book it was late at night, I was snuggled under the blankets with my wee book torch that didn’t last long, I had to get up and put the big light on. I have to say it’s the first time a book scared me like that and I loved it.
I was at the Edinburgh book launch on Wednesday and I had the chance to hear Helen Feilds talk about Perfect Prey and I was delighted to hear that there are more books to come in the series. It’s the first crime series that I have really cared about what happens and I am truly invested in the characters especially Callanach (can you blame me?).
I urge you to dive into the series you will not be disappointed. Helen Fields has done it again, Perfect Prey is bloody brilliant in every way!
